Akron Mayor Dan Horrigan to use campaign funds to reimburse city for fliers

Akron Mayor Dan Horrigan says he will reimburse the city for the cost of 18,000 fliers mailed to primary voters.

The city spent $7,086 to produce and send out fliers promoting local Issues 1 and 2, despite the fact that they are noncontroversial and there’s no organized opposition to either.

The flier, which was expected to reach about 24,000 voters, includes a photo of a smiling Horrigan.

The mayor said Friday — the same day a short story appeared in the Beacon Journal on the cost — that he would reimburse the city using his campaign funds.

Horrigan said he didn’t want any attention diverted away from the importance of approving both issues, which go before voters on Tuesday.

Issue 1 would allow the city to start a gas aggregation program. Issue 2 would change the charter to create a department of human resources.

Both changes were recommended earlier this year by a blue-ribbon task force created by Horrigan.
